ContinuousDistribution Methods

Extreme Optimization Numerical Libraries for .NET Professional

The ContinuousDistribution type exposes the following members.

Methods

  NameDescription
Public methodCdf
Evaluates the cumulative distribution function (CDF) of this distribution for the specified value.
Public methodDistributionFunction
Evaluates the cumulative distribution function (CDF) of this distribution for the specified value.
Public methodEquals
Determines whether the specified object is equal to the current object.
(Inherited from Object.)
Protected methodFinalize
Allows an object to try to free resources and perform other cleanup operations before it is reclaimed by garbage collection.
(Inherited from Object.)
Public methodGetAllModes
Returns an array that contains all the modes of the distribution.
Public methodGetExpectationValue(FuncDouble, Double)
Returns the expectation value of a function.
Public methodGetExpectationValue(FuncDouble, Double, Double, Double)
Returns the un-normalized expectation value of a function over the specified interval.
Public methodGetExpectedHistogram(Double, Double)
Gets a vector containing a histogram of the expected number of samples for a given total number of samples.
Public methodGetExpectedHistogram(IntervalIndexDouble, Double)
Gets a vector containing a histogram of the expected number of samples for a given total number of samples.
Public methodGetExpectedHistogram(Double, Double, Int32, Double)
Gets a vector whose bins contain the expected number of samples for a given total number of samples.
Public methodGetHashCode
Serves as the default hash function.
(Inherited from Object.)
Public methodGetRandomSequence
Returns a sequence of random samples from the distribution.
Public methodGetRandomSequence(Random)
Returns a sequence of random samples from the distribution.
Public methodGetRandomSequence(Random, Int32)
Returns a sequence of random samples of the specified length from the distribution.
Public methodGetType
Gets the Type of the current instance.
(Inherited from Object.)
Public methodHazardFunction
Returns the probability of failure at the specified value.
Public methodInverseCdf
Returns the inverse of the DistributionFunction(Double).
Public methodInverseDistributionFunction
Returns the inverse of the DistributionFunction(Double).
Public methodLeftTailProbability
Returns the probability that a sample from the distribution is less than the specified value.
Public methodLogProbabilityDensityFunction
Returns the logarithm of the probability density function (PDF) of this distribution for the specified value.
Protected methodMemberwiseClone
Creates a shallow copy of the current Object.
(Inherited from Object.)
Public methodMomentFunction
Returns the value of the moment function of the specified order.
Public methodPdf
Returns the value of the probability density function (PDF) of this distribution for the specified value.
Public methodProbability
Returns the probability that a sample taken from the distribution lies inside the specified interval.
Public methodProbabilityDensityFunction
Returns the value of the probability density function (PDF) of this distribution for the specified value.
Public methodRightTailProbability
Returns the probability that a sample from the distribution is larger than the specified value.
Public methodSample
Returns a random sample from the distribution.
Public methodSample(Int32)
Returns a vector of random samples from the distribution.
Public methodSample(Random)
Returns a random sample from the distribution.
Public methodSample(Int32, Random)
Returns a vector of random samples from the distribution.
Public methodSampleInto(Random, IListDouble)
Fills a list with random numbers from the distribution.
Public methodSampleInto(Random, IListDouble, Int32, Int32)
Fills part of a list with random numbers from the distribution.
Public methodSurvivorDistributionFunction
Evaluates the survivor distribution function (SDF) of this distribution for the specified value.
Public methodToString
Returns a string that represents the current object.
(Inherited from Object.)
Public methodTwoTailedProbability
Returns the probability that a sample from the distribution deviates from the mean more than the specified value.
